Follow-up Comment #1:

I see a lot of palettes open in both these screenshots - many of these
palettes appear to be custom palettes. If you don't want them to be visible
right click on the and choose Edit This Palette->Hide

If you *do* want them but don't want them to restrict the size of the Display
Window (ie the music you are editing) then you can choose Edit This
Palette->Undock to undock the palette and then place it where you need it (on
a separate monitor if you have two or iconized (minimized) or behind the Main
Window.

You could also reduce the size of the palettes by removing unwanted items from
them, amalgamating them, etc.
